Quick answer
Cosmos Hub

Yes, Cosmos Hub is considered halal for Muslim traders and investors with a Shariah compliance score of 80.7/100 based on our scholar-approved methodology. The staking mechanism requires careful evaluation from an Islamic perspective. Muslims should also carefully evaluate any DeFi protocols built on this platform to avoid interest-based applications.

Cryptocurrencies are halal due to the famous rule... if anything is widely accepted in society... it can be recognized as money.

Mufti Abdul Qadir Barakatullah
